Here's the story :
I  live in Paris and I couldn't resist when I saw an A4000 complete with  its 1942 monitor, pickable near me on ebay. Was a child dream, as I was  an A500 then A2000 user as a teenager.
It worked good, i upgraded the ram and roms. I also put a cf card, dvd rom, and network card.
But  after a while, it began to show its age, having crackling audio and  unstable video. So i disconnected everything from the motherboard and  sent it for caps replacement to amigakit in england. I have very little  soldering skills, but wouldnt dare to put my hands on this vintage item  :)
It took quite a long time, but it went back to me with amigakit "QC passed".
Now  i resettle everything, and sadly it doesnt boot. I got red screens so i  suspected the roms and bought new ones. Now i can only get gray, or at  times purple, screen. The disk drive is not reacting. I did the  caps-lock test, it blinks 6 times then sticks off.
Could this be the  CPU card ? I kept it and didnt send it with the MB. It's a phase 5  cyberstorm carrier with a 040 CPU. Or maybe the RAM ? With the chip only  or even all slots empty, i get the same results.
Do you have any  clue ? Do you think something went wrong when they fixed the board ? Or  maybe there's a jumper setting that i missed ?
